
The Cornerstone Apostolic Network Kaduna on Monday hosted a powerful teaching as Pastor Samson Adesanya delivered a sermon titled “Modeling Christ,” drawn from 2 Corinthians 3:1-6, 2 Thessalonians 3:7-9, 2 Corinthians 5:16, and Romans 8:11.In his message, Pastor Adesanya described believers as “living epistles, known and read by all men,” stressing that genuine Christianity is proven through good conduct and self-denial. He noted that to model Christ is to represent Him in a way that others can follow, which requires both careful observation and practical application of the truth.“Christ is not a surname for Jesus; it means the Anointed One,” he explained, adding that the revelation of Christ surpasses religious titles and denominations. He observed that material possessions may attract people, but only a Christlike character can sustain lasting respect and influence.

He concluded by urging the congregation to pursue a Christlike character that transcends outward appearance. “Modeling Christ is not about resemblance of the face but resemblance of the Spirit,” he affirmed.
